SQL LISTAGG 함수 사용법

핵심원리 LISTAGG 함수는 여러 행의 값을 하나의 문자열로 연결하여 출력하는 SQL 함수입니다. 이 함수는 주로 그룹화된 데이터에서 특정 컬럼의 값들을 구분자로 구분된 문자열로 변환하는 데 사용됩니다. 예를 들어, 특정 부서에 속한 직원들의 이름을 콤마(,)로 구분된 하나의 문자열로 반환할 수 있습니다. 실무에서 쓰이는 이유 실무에서는 데이터를 요약하거나 보고서 형태로 출력할 때 LISTAGG 함수를 자주 사용합니다. 특히, […]

CUME_DIST SQL 함수로 순위 비율 분석

네, 요청하신 구조에 따라 작성해드리겠습니다. 핵심원리에서부터 SEO 자료까지 포함하여 전자상거래 업계에서의 응용 사례와 구체적인 SQL 코드 예시 및 테이블 제시를 단계적으로 구성하겠습니다. 핵심원리 CUME_DIST 함수는 SQL에서 데이터 집합 내에서 특정 값이 차지하는 상대적 위치를 백분율로 나타내는 분석 함수입니다. 이 함수는 전체 데이터 집합에서 주어진 값보다 작거나 같은 값들의 비율을 계산하여 반환합니다. 즉, 데이터가 정렬된 상태에서 […]

SQL 데이터 분석을 위한 함수인 NTILE 함수

핵심 원리 이 자료에서는 SQL에서 데이터 분석을 위한 함수인 NTILE 함수에 대해 설명하고 있습니다. NTILE 함수는 데이터를 특정한 개수의 구간으로 나누고, 각 구간에 등급을 부여하는 데 사용됩니다. 예를 들어, 데이터를 4등분하여 각 등급을 1부터 4까지 부여할 수 있습니다. 이 함수는 특히 등급별로 데이터를 분석하거나 구간별로 집계할 때 유용합니다. 실무에서 쓰이는 이유 NTILE 함수는 데이터를 균등하게 […]

SQL에서 DENSE_RANK 함수 사용 방법

핵심 원리 DENSE_RANK() 함수는 SQL에서 순위를 매길 때 사용되는 분석 함수입니다. RANK() 함수와 유사하지만, 동일한 순위가 있을 경우, 다음 순위의 간격을 두지 않고 연속적인 순위를 매깁니다. 예를 들어, 1위가 두 명일 경우 RANK() 함수는 그 다음 순위를 3위로 표시하지만, DENSE_RANK() 함수는 2위로 표시합니다. 실무에서 쓰이는 이유 DENSE_RANK() 함수는 순위의 연속성을 보장해야 하는 경우, 특히 데이터 […]

SQL RANK 함수로 데이터 순위 매기는 방법

핵심 원리 SQL의 RANK() 함수는 데이터 분석 함수 중 하나로, 데이터의 순위를 매기는 데 사용됩니다. RANK() 함수는 지정된 기준에 따라 데이터 집합의 각 행에 순위를 부여하며, 동일한 값이 있는 경우 동일한 순위를 할당하지만, 그다음 순위는 건너뛰게 됩니다. 실무에서 쓰이는 이유 RANK() 함수는 데이터 분석에서 매우 유용합니다. 특히, 매출 순위, 성적 순위 등 순위를 매겨야 하는 […]

SQL COUNT 함수로 데이터 개수 세기

핵심 원리 COUNT 함수는 데이터베이스에서 특정 조건에 맞는 행(row)의 개수를 세는 데 사용됩니다. COUNT(empno)는 특정 열의 값이 NULL이 아닌 행의 개수를 반환하며, COUNT(*)는 테이블의 전체 행의 개수를 반환합니다. 이를 통해 데이터셋 내에서 레코드의 수를 확인할 수 있습니다. 실무에서 쓰이는 이유 실무에서 COUNT 함수는 보고서 작성, 데이터 통계 분석, 시스템 모니터링 등 다양한 상황에서 유용하게 사용됩니다. […]

SQL SUM 함수로 데이터 집계

핵심 원리 이 SQL 예제는 SUM() 함수를 사용하여 주어진 데이터 세트 내에서 특정 그룹의 총합을 계산하는 방법을 보여줍니다. GROUP BY 절을 사용하여 데이터를 그룹화하고, 각 그룹의 합계를 계산하여 출력합니다. 또한, HAVING 절을 통해 그룹화된 데이터에서 특정 조건을 충족하는 그룹만을 선택적으로 출력할 수 있습니다. 실무에서 쓰이는 이유 SUM() 함수는 데이터베이스 내에서 집계 연산을 수행할 때 자주 […]

SQL에서 AVG 함수 평균값

핵심 원리 AVG 함수는 SQL에서 사용되는 그룹 함수 중 하나로, 특정 컬럼의 평균값을 계산하여 반환합니다. 이 함수는 지정된 컬럼에서 NULL 값을 무시하고, 나머지 숫자형 값들에 대해서만 평균을 구합니다. 실무에서 쓰이는 이유 데이터베이스에서 특정 집합의 평균값을 구하는 것은 데이터를 분석하고 이해하는 데 필수적입니다. 예를 들어, 사원의 평균 급여를 계산하거나 제품의 평균 가격을 분석할 때 AVG 함수를 […]

SQL에서 MAX 함수로 데이터 최대값 추출

핵심 원리 SQL에서 MAX 함수는 지정된 컬럼의 최대값을 반환하는 집계 함수입니다. 이 함수는 주로 수치형 데이터를 처리할 때 사용되며, 특정 그룹에서 가장 큰 값을 추출하는 데 유용합니다. 예를 들어, 직원 테이블에서 가장 높은 급여를 찾거나 부서별로 가장 높은 급여를 찾는 경우에 사용됩니다. 실무에서 쓰이는 이유 MAX 함수는 데이터를 분석하고 의사결정을 내릴 때 매우 유용합니다. 최대값을 […]

Begin typing your search term above and press enter to search. Press ESC to cancel.

Back To Top